The same lotus, grown in deep mud for the crisp rhizome of the Kashmiri kitchen.

Growing it

Needs a metre of soft mud; a shallow tub gives thin stems.

What it is for

Nadru and kamal kakdi; a traditional lake crop of Dal and Wular.
